Date: Fri, 11 Aug 1995 15:12:10 -0700 From: brianh@pongo.West.Sun.COM (Brian Horn) Subject: Item #281: PReP binding 0.02 halt-address clarification P1275 Open Firmware Working Group Proposal -- Proposal #281 Ver 1.0 Title: Clarification of "halt-address" calling requirements Author: Brian.Horn@west.sun.com Date: Aug 11, 1995 Ed/Tech: Editorial Synopsis: Requiring disabling of virtual translations is not clear Doc & Version: PowerPC Reference Platform binding to IEEE Std 1275-1994 (0.02) Problem: The wording is currently "murky" Proposal: Change the 2nd sentence staring on page 5 line 48 from: "The client program must establish the real mode address translation for the firmware." to: "The client program must disable both instruction and data virtual address translations prior to executing the halt callback."
